## Service Accounts — LedgerFlow Integration Tests

The flaky integration tests in the LedgerFlow payments service mostly trace back to the shared test service account hitting rate limits on the internal VaultBridge sandbox. Future maintainers: do not reuse the production account for test runs, and retry failures at most twice before filing a ticket. The sandbox account's credential is rotated quarterly by platform ops. The currently active key is listed below.

app token of fajop-fahif = qvz4-AnML

## Deploy Step 4: Hermetic Build Cutover

This step migrates the Lanternworks monolith from the legacy Makefile flow onto the Stonekiln hermetic build system. Verify that the sandbox image digest matches the one pinned in `builds.lock`, then clear any stale toolchain caches under `/var/stonekiln/cache`. Stonekiln's remote cache refuses anonymous writes, so the builder env file must carry the cache-write credential before you trigger the first hermetic build. Append that credential on the line directly below.

env line for yahaf-kageg: VAULT_KEY5=978f5

MEMO — Board Update

Short version: we've frozen hiring across the Tarwick Logistics division through year-end. Attrition there ran hotter than planned, but volumes softened more, so we're letting headcount drift down naturally. Exec-approved exceptions only, and Greta's team tracks them weekly. Savings should land around mid-single digits on divisional opex. There's additional context the board should hold closely, noted below.

management briefing: The finance team signed off on a budget of $279.9 million for Project Oliiel.

# Max concurrent synthetic shoppers the Cartstorm harness will spin up
# against your plugin's checkout hooks. Plugin authors: don't raise this
# locally and assume prod behaves the same — our staging gateway throttles
# differently. If your hooks choke before this ceiling, that's on you to
# fix, not us to lower. Results get tagged against the harness build noted
# directly below.

session token of bahaf-kawig = htk9_82f95f87e